LaméParametern
LaméParametern, known in English as Lamé parameters, are two fundamental constants used in linear elasticity to characterize isotropic homogeneous materials. They are usually denoted by the Greek letters λ (lambda) and μ (mu), the latter also being called the shear modulus or second Lamé parameter. These constants appear in Hooke’s law for isotropic materials, relating stress τ to strain ε through the tensor equation σ = 2με + λ tr(ε)I, where tr(ε) is the trace of the strain tensor and I is the identity tensor.
